Snippet
We have synthesized the large-scaled gallium oxide nanowire arrays using a reaction of a trimethylgallium (TMGa) and oxygen (O2) mixture. Scanning electron microscopy revealed that the cross-section of the nanowires had a circular shape with the diameter of about 50 …
